There is not just one kind of potato, and each kind works best in different recipes. Some potatoes are

waxy and are great for making things like boiled potatoes or potato salad but are not so good for french

fries, mashed potatoes, or baked potatoes. Russet potatoes are more suited to those applications

because of their fluffy texture.Do not use any wine when cooking a recipe that you do not think

normally tastes good. Using a wine that you are not familiar with in your food can cause you not to like

the flavor that's produced. Try using wines that are sold specifically for cooking.
